
Eco Step Dim® Motion
Less light pollution, lower energy consumption, less impact on the environment – Eco Step Dim® Motion, the wireless solution for presence-dependent lighting control, is now also available for the CTY100, KTY200, ZFY200 and CFY200 bollards from WE-EF.
Do bollards always need to produce the same bright lighting level to illuminate public parks, open spaces and terraces or private gardens, driveways and forecourts? The answer is: no, they don't. However, when people use these areas, they should feel safe and be able to see well.
Eco Step Dim® Motion uses PIR (passive infrared) sensors to capture motion data. If presence is detected, the lighting level is increased from a programmed, reduced lighting level to a predefined level, e.g., to 100%. This setting is kept for a fixed time and for as long as people are moving around in the area. When presence is no longer detected, the luminaires are automatically dimmed. This enables optimum visual conditions for the users to be combined with the greatest possible protection of the environment.
The technology for this is housed in a compact box fitted in the bollard housing where it is protected from vandalism. Depending on the usage scenario, the luminaires can be operated either as a stand-alone variant, each with their own motion sensor independent of the neighbouring luminaires, or they can be networked as a group. The Secondary version is a cost-effective solution; here, only the first and the last luminaire in a row are equipped with a motion detector.
